Team Manager (Children in Care)
Job Details:
Job Reference: HCC620097
Salary Range: £47,430 - £52,735 per annum, plus Market Supplement of £9,350 per annum
Work Location: Park House, Alton
Hours per week: 37
Contract Type: Permanent
Closing Date: 28 February 2025

You will manage a team of Qualified Social Workers and Support Staff in the Northeast Children in Care Team based in Alton Hampshire, to ensure that children in care receive high quality services and are enabled and encouraged to shape future services. You will be a confident and experienced Manager with sound knowledge of the legislation and practice that underpins child protection and social work and be committed to delivering services and management that are of the highest standard.
For you, we offer the chance to be part of a supportive and well-resourced management team, working for a department that is moving from strength to strength with an opportunity to develop your management skills, knowledge and experience.

What We Can Offer You:
We regard our staff as our greatest asset. You will receive regular supervision, have access to excellent training opportunities and will be supported to develop your professional skills and interests.
- A comprehensive range of training opportunities and professional development through professional supervision and mentoring
- Access to a training programme to grow and enhance your skills
- A period of thorough and supportive induction
- Generous annual leave of 25 days rising to 28 days after five years’ service, in addition to Bank Holidays
- A range of flexible working options
- Access to a generous pension scheme
- Generous relocation package (up to £8,000)
- PA support for Managers and Social Workers
- Nine-day fortnight work schedule
